Output 56e109b1643b77c223d16ca4e22b779962ec3990fd82d18df72ecc2c84117c8a:1

value
27870
script pubkey
OP_0 OP_PUSHBYTES_20 906fce76b2160960b4b5fcd6874b9c4e51d087f0
address
bc1qjphuua4jzcykpd94lntgwjuufegapplsvtfudu
transaction
56e109b1643b77c223d16ca4e22b779962ec3990fd82d18df72ecc2c84117c8a
confirmations
237308
spent
true